Q: Is it legal to download an Access 2007 training CD from a torrent if I already own the original CD?
A: Generally, no. Torrenting involves uploading pieces of the file to others, which constitutes distribution. You may be allowed to make a personal backup copy from your own disc, but torrents are public.
Q: Can Microsoft ban me for using an illegal training CD?
A: They cannot directly ban you from using Access 2007 (unless you also pirated the software), but your ISP could be notified, or you could face a civil lawsuit from the training publisher.
Q: I found an abandoned training CD on Archive.org. Is that safe?
A: Only if the publisher explicitly placed it in the public domain or it was published without a copyright notice in the US before 1978 (unlikely for Access 2007 era). When in doubt, do not download.
Q: What’s the best legal interactive training for Access 2007 today?
A: LinkedIn Learning (formerly Lynda.com) still hosts the excellent “Access 2007 Essential Training” by Alicia Katz Pollock. A one-month free trial may be available.

Cd Training Formation Multimedia Interactive - Access 2007 refers to a type of instructional software common in the late 2000s that provided step-by-step, self-paced tutorials for Microsoft Access 2007. These products were typically delivered on CD-ROM and used multimedia elements—such as video, audio narration, and interactive exercises—to teach database management skills like building tables, queries, and forms. Key Features of Interactive Training CDs
Multimedia Integration: Used sound, video, and animation to explain complex database concepts.
Guided Learning: Followed a "Step-by-Step" approach, allowing users to build skills by practicing directly within the software's interface.
Practice Exercises: Often included simulation modules where the computer asked questions and provided immediate feedback based on the user's input.
Reference Materials: Frequently bundled with searchable eBooks, quick-reference guides for the Ribbon interface, and sample files for practice. Historical and Technical Context
During the 2007 release era, CD-ROMs were the primary medium for high-quality interactive learning because home internet speeds were often too slow to reliably stream large video and audio files. Major providers of this type of content included:
Microsoft Press: Published the official Microsoft Office Access 2007 Step by Step, which included a CD with practice files and an eBook.
VTC (Virtual Training Company): Offered a comprehensive Microsoft Access 2007 Course featuring segmented video lessons and bookmarks for easy navigation.

While specific user reviews for the exact title "Cd Training Formation Multimedia Interactive - Access 2007 Torrent" are scarce, this type of software typically refers to a legacy interactive video-based training suite designed to teach the fundamentals of Microsoft Office Access 2007. Training Overview
These multimedia CDs generally focus on the interface and database management changes introduced in the 2007 version, such as the Office Ribbon and the .accdb file format. Common curriculum points include:
Database Basics: Exploring the interface and starting the application.
Core Components: Working with the seven major components of MS Access: Tables, Queries, Relationships, Macros, Forms, Reports, and Modules.
Data Management: Methods for populating databases and ensuring information accuracy.
Security: Techniques for securing and sharing information within the 2007 framework. Critical Considerations
End of Support: Microsoft officially ended support for Office 2007 on October 10, 2017. This means the software no longer receives security updates or patches, making it less ideal for modern professional environments.
Technical Compatibility: Interactive training CDs from that era often used older technologies (like Adobe Flash or specific codecs) that may not run natively on Windows 10 or 11 without significant troubleshooting or legacy emulators.
Legal & Safety Risks: Searching for or downloading this content via torrents carries high risks of malware and violates copyright laws. Mastering Microsoft Access 2007 was once a cornerstone of professional data management, often taught through comprehensive multimedia CD-ROMs. These training tools were designed to guide users through the then-revolutionary Fluent User Interface (the Ribbon) and the new .accdb file format. What is "Cd Training Formation Multimedia Interactive"?
The term refers to legacy Computer-Based Training (CBT) popular in the mid-to-late 2000s. Unlike static manuals, these interactive CDs utilized a "hybrid technology" that combined video tutorials, professional audio narration, and simulated software environments. Typical features of these training CDs included:
Three-Way Learning: Lessons used voice (hearing), text (reading), and mouse activities (doing) to cater to different learning styles.
Guided Simulations: Highlighted boxes showed users exactly where to click on the interface without needing the actual software installed.
Modular Structure: Courses were broken down into manageable segments, ranging from beginner database concepts to advanced reporting. Core Training Modules for Access 2007
A standard interactive course for Access 2007 generally covered these essential database components:
Tables: The foundation where all raw data is stored in rows and columns.
Queries: Statements used to filter, manipulate, and retrieve specific information from tables instantly.
Forms: Organized interfaces that control how users input data into tables, making the process user-friendly.
Reports: Professional layouts for pulling information out of a database in a readable, organized manner. Access 2007 was invaluable. Consequently

The evolution of database management and the ethics of digital preservation are perfectly captured in the history of "CD Training Formation Multimedia Interactive - Access 2007." This specific software package represents a bridge between the physical media era and the cloud-based learning of today. The Digital Relic: Understanding Access 2007 Training
Access 2007 was a landmark release for Microsoft. It introduced the Ribbon interface, moving away from traditional menus. For many professionals, this change was jarring. Interactive multimedia CDs became the "gold standard" for bridging this knowledge gap.
Interactive Learning: Unlike modern YouTube tutorials, these CDs used branching logic.
Multimedia Integration: They combined video, audio, and hands-on simulations.
Offline Access: In 2007, high-speed internet was not universal; local media was the only way to ensure high-quality video playback. The Torrent Phenomenon: Preservation or Piracy?
The existence of a "torrent" for this specific training software highlights a unique intersection of technology and law. While torrenting is often associated with copyright infringement, it also serves a secondary, often overlooked purpose. 1. Digital Archeology
Software on physical CDs degrades over time (bit rot). Torrents act as a distributed archive. For someone maintaining a legacy system that still runs on Access 2007, these training files are often unavailable through official channels. 2. The Accessibility Gap
In many parts of the world, official software licenses and training modules were—and still are—prohibitively expensive. Peer-to-peer (P2P) sharing became a "shadow library" for self-taught developers globally. Technical Challenges of Legacy Multimedia
Running a 2007 multimedia training file today is not a simple task. It reveals how much our computing environment has changed:
Adobe Flash Dependency: Most interactive CDs of that era relied on Flash or Shockwave, both of which are now defunct and pose security risks.
Resolution Scaling: These programs were designed for 1024x768 monitors. On 4K screens, they appear as tiny, unreadable boxes.
OS Compatibility: Modern Windows versions often lack the legacy drivers required to run the proprietary wrappers used by "Formation Multimedia" software. The Shift to Modern Learning
Today, the "Multimedia Interactive CD" is dead. It has been replaced by:
SaaS Learning: Platforms like LinkedIn Learning or Coursera.
Cloud Databases: Microsoft Access is being phased out in favor of Power Apps and SQL Azure.
Just-in-Time Learning: Developers now use Google or AI to solve specific bugs rather than sitting through a 20-hour comprehensive course.
